I think they need to move Ryan Anderson. Based on his on-court/off-court stats, I don’t think he is as valuable offensively as you’d think. They’re much worse defensively (8.3pts per 100 poss) when he’s on the floor and “only” slightly better offensively (3.1 pts per 100 poss). With Davis becoming one of the best long2-shooters in the game, the need for a stretch-4 isn’t all that important.
Idea: Trade Ryan Anderson for Trevor Ariza.
Would give them a 3s/D wing that would really help their defense while providing real floor spacing. Houston I think would consider a deal like this since they have Corey Brewer, KJ McDaniels and Dwight Howard on their roster.
